Default Re: Ship Engines/Size

There is a setting in the ship files for 'engines per move' as in SE3. I havent tried it myself, but others have said that it wasnt a functioning parameter though (at least in the initial release Version).

I'm not sure why it was removed, but if you do something to alter it, keep in mind that you will either have to increase the size of the larger ship's hulls or else notice a reduction in their capabilities.

But yeah, I agree that the same 6 Engines that power an Escort shouldnt be able to propel a Dreadnought at the same speeds. Also, the larger ships dont have more resiliant engines either. In combat one hit still knocks them out as easily on the small ones.

Its a minor point, and I dont see it as hurting much other than 'flavor'. Given the option, I'd prefer the more engines on the bigger ships though.
